Kim Kyung-munho to play exhibition matches against Sangmu, LG, and Kiwoom

Regaining Practical Skills and Departing for Tokyo on the 26th

The national baseball team will play exhibition games against Sangmu, LG, and Kiwoom. The Korea Baseball Organization (KBO) announced on the 21st that all three games will be held at the Gocheok Sky Dome in Seoul. They will face Sangmu on the 23rd at 6:30 PM. The game against LG is scheduled for the 24th at 5:00 PM, and the match against Kiwoom will take place on the 25th at 2:00 PM.


The team originally planned to enhance their game readiness by playing against the Rising Stars on the 23rd. However, the game was canceled due to concerns over the risk of COVID-19 spread when players from ten teams play together as one team. After the exhibition games, the national team will depart for Tokyo, Japan on the 26th.
